German-English text. Summary: From Silverpoint to Silver Screen brings together more than 100 of Warhol’s early drawings, from the 1950s. They show great technical ability and are executed in Warhol’s characteristic blotted-line technique, which involved tracing projected photographic images onto paper and blotting the inked figures to create variations on a theme. Many drawings were completed during Warhol’s early years in New York and include award-winning commercial illustrations and assignments from his studies at the Carnegie Institute of Technology. Other images demonstrate his take on the dark side of society. The book includes insightful essays on the young Andy Warhol and the art scene of the 1950s. This groundbreaking publication reveals a lesser-known side of Warhol and gives insight into a time of uncertainty and excitement in his development.
